Responsibilities
  • Patient Management: Review daily schedule with the administrative assistant for hygiene patients and work with them to schedule patients with efficiency.
  • Accurately chart each patient's periodontal health and perform thorough and gentle prophylaxis for patients.
  • Perform scaling, root planning, and selective polishing for patients as appropriate and polish restorations.
  • Administer local anesthetics, if allowed by dental practice, and place medicaments subgingivally for periodontal disease treatment.
  • Take radiographs of patients as prescribed by the dentist and apply cavity-preventive agents, such as fluorides and sealants.
  • Communicate with patients in an understandable and professional way and check on patient comfort during treatment.
  • Accurately and appropriately record provided treatment and teach proper oral hygiene techniques to patients.
  • Counsel patients on oral health, including the role of nutrition, and perform other tasks assigned by the dentist.
Treatment Room Management
  • Check the treatment room for cleanliness and make necessary changes, and check and turn on treatment room equipment.
  • Gather and review patient charts for the day and clean the treatment room at the end of the day and turn off the equipment.
  • Maintain a supply inventory for hygiene treatment and review, select, and submit orders for patient education materials for the practice.
  • Submit supply orders to the business manager once a month or as necessary and properly discard all disposable items from each visit.
  • Assemble soiled instruments and place them in the sterilization area and clean treatment room surfaces with a disinfectant solution.
  • Pre-soak soiled instruments in a disinfectant, sort and package instruments by tray for proper sterilization, and load, activate, and vent the sterilization unit according to the manufacturer's directions.
  • Store instruments and trays in appropriate places and securely store and handle patient records in compliance with office policies and procedures and applicable legal requirements, such as HIPAA regulations.
Personnel Requirements
  • Must be licensed to practice in state and meet other applicable state requirements and have completed at least 2 years of post-secondary education from an accredited dental hygiene program.
  • Experience providing prophylaxis and taking X-rays and good interpersonal skills to maintain effective rapport with patients, dentists, and coworkers.
